Zoniporide, also called as CP-597,396, is a potent and selective Na(+)/H(+) exchanger (NHE) with high aqueous solubility and acceptable pharmacokinetics for intravenous administration. Zoniporide displays selectivity over other NHE isoforms (Ki values are 14, 2200 and 220000 nM for human NHE1, human NHE2 and rat NHE3 respectively).

Zoniporide hydrochloride is a potent and selective inhibitor of Na+/H+ exchanger isoform 1 (NHE-1), which is mostly expressed in the heart. Zoniporide inhibits NHE1-dependent Na+ uptake (IC50: 14 nM) and protects from cardiac ischemia-reperfusion injury (EC50 = 0.25 nM).

Zonisamide is the first agent of this chemical class to be developed as an antiepileptic drug blocks repetitive firing of voltagesensitive sodium channels and reduces voltage-sensitive T-type calcium currents.

Zopolrestat is an inhibitor of Aldose Reductase(AR). It has been shown to play roles in inflammation and cancer. It is used for the treatment of diabetic nephropathy and cardiac disease. It was developed by Pfizer and was terminated in clinic phase 2 trials.

Zorubicin is a benzoyl-hydrazone derivative of the anthracycline antineoplastic antibiotic daunorubicin. Zorubicin intercalates into DNA and interacts with topoisomerase II, thereby inhibiting DNA replication and repair and RNA and protein synthesis.

Zosuquidar, also called as LY335979, a cyclopropyldibenzosuberane, was developed as an inhibitor of P-glycoprotein (P-gp). It is undergoing testing in a phase I/II trial clinical study in acute myeloid leukaemia.

Zotarolimus (INN, codenamed ABT-578) is an immunosuppressant. It is a semi-synthetic derivative of rapamycin. It was designed for use in stents with phosphorylcholine as a carrier. Coronary stents reduce early complications and improve late clinical outcomes in patients needing interventional cardiology.

Zotepine is a 5-HT2A receptor and dopamine D2 receptor antagonist (Ki = 0.69 and 2.3 nM, respectively) used as an atypical antipsychotic for the treatment of schizophrenia. Zotepine also exhibits an antagonistic effect at histamine H1 receptor (IC50 = 8.0 nM).

ZQ 16 is a selective medium-chain free fatty acid receptor GPR84 agonist (EC50 = 139 nM), displaying no activity at GPR40, GPR41, GPR119 or GPR120 at 100 μM. ZQ 16 activates GPR84-mediated calcium mobilization, inhibits cAMP accumulation, and induces ERK1/2 phosphorylation, receptor desensitization and internalization in vitro.

Zuclopenthixol dihydrochloride is an antagonist at D1 and D2 dopamine receptors. Zuclopenthixol also has high affinity for alpha1-adrenergic and 5-HT2 receptors, but it has weaker histamine H1 receptor blocking activity, and even lower affinity for muscarinic cholinergic and alpha2-adrenergic receptors. lt is the cis-isomer of clopenthixol. It is an antipsychotic drug belonging the thioxanthene class.

Zygosporin D is produced by the strain of Zygosporium masonii MFC-612 and Zygosporium mycophylum MFC-702. It is cytotoxic to HeLa cells with ED50 of 0.4 μg/mL. It has anti-tumor and anti-inflammatory properties.
